Understanding the Digital Nature of the Product
For many first-time buyers in the digital goods space, the concept of a "digital download" can feel abstract compared to holding a tangible item. In this context, the 3D Camping Travel Wall Decor Laser Cut design is a set of instructions for your machine. If you own a laser engraver like a Glowforge, xTool, or an industrial CO2 cutter, you need vector files that define the cut paths with mathematical precision. That is what the SVG and DXF files provide. They ensure that the intricate layers of trees, mountains, and campfires are cut cleanly without jagged edges.
The inclusion of raster formats like JPEG and PNG is equally important for those who might not have immediate access to cutting equipment but want to visualize the design, create mockups for social media, or even print it on a standard printer for a different type of craft project. The PDF version serves as a universal backup, ensuring you can open the file on almost any device to check the details before committing to a material run. Key Considerations Before You Download
Before proceeding with your purchase of the 3D Camping Travel Wall Decor Laser Cut design, it is wise to assess your current capabilities and goals. First, do you have access to a laser cutter? If not, are you willing to learn the basics of operating one, or do you plan to send the files to a local fabrication service? Many online services offer "print and cut" options where you upload the DXF or SVG file, they handle the production, and ship the finished product to you. Knowing your workflow is essential to getting the most out of this digital purchase.
Secondly, consider the software you use. While the bundle includes multiple formats to ensure compatibility, familiarity with programs like Adobe Illustrator, CorelDRAW, or free alternatives like Inkscape will make the editing process smoother. If you plan to modify the design—perhaps changing the font style of a slogan or adjusting the spacing between layers—you will need basic vector editing skills. If you are entirely new to this, don't let it stop you; there is a wealth of tutorials available online. However, being aware of the learning curve helps manage expectations regarding how quickly you can get from download to finished product.
Finally, remember that the images shown are inspirational examples created by the designer or other users. Your final result will depend on the quality of your materials, the calibration of your machine, and your assembly technique. Wood grain varies, acrylic colors differ by brand, and adhesive choices affect durability. Embrace these variables as part of the creative process.
